Luxembourg Luxembourg

Partner cities

City of Esch-sur-Alzette

With more than 36,000 inhabitants, Esch-sur-Alzette is the second largest city in the Grand Duchy. As a university town located in the heart of the greater region, Esch is home to over 120 different nationalities. It is precisely this mix that is part of the DNA of our city. Seriously affected by the decline of the steel industry, Esch has redefined itself to become a city where life is good. Public and private investments bear witness to this dynamism and national institutions such as the University or the Maison de la Grande Région further underline Esch's future role.